Women's tennis drops fall non-conference match with Emory & Henry

EMORY, Va. — Averett University women's tennis lost a non-conference match with Emory & Henry College 6-3 on Saturday afternoon.
 
Averett (1-1) picked up a win at No. 1 doubles when senior Hannah Mattson and junior Heidi Sarkkinen cruised past Emory & Henry's Tessa Johnstson and Bri Pierce 8-0. However, the Wasps took the other two doubles matches to go up 2-1 entering singles play.

Sarkkinen won her No. 1 singles match over Katie Meade, 6-0, 6-0. Freshman Eleanor Crane also won at No. 3 singles, beating Kala Curtis 6-1, 6-2. Yet, it wasn't enough as Emory & Henry took the other four singles matches to seal the win.
